Responsible Research Assessment (RRA)

Recognise Responsibly: value diverse contributions beyond citation counts.

ren.ng integrates RRA into every service. Dashboards highlight open outputs, community engagement, data reuse, and educational impact. Training programmes help administrators adopt qualitative evaluation frameworks inspired by DORA and CoARA commitments.

  • Infrastructure: RUMBU and JournalHub capture outputs with persistent identifiers for transparent attribution.
  • Identity/Metadata: eduID.ng and ORCID ensure contributions are verifiable and portable.
  • Capacity: LIBSENSE Nigeria workshops embed RRA literacy for librarians, research managers, and ECRs.
  • Policy: Collaborations with national stakeholders are building a Nigeria-specific RRA framework for 2027.

Community & Governance

ren.ng grows through shared ownership and transparent decision-making.

Stakeholders from universities, polytechnics, colleges of education, research centres, libraries, ICT units, and community citizen science networks steward ren.ng. Governance forums align services with national goals and sustain infrastructure collaboratively.

  • Alignment partners: TERAS, NgREN, WACREN, LIBSENSE, Eko-Konnect, eduID.ng, PIDsLink.
  • Strategic oversight from the Federal Ministry of Education and Ministry of Communications, Innovation & Digital Economy.
  • Open governance charters with community representation and public reporting.
